Description
Æ19 from Peparethus Island. Issued from -27 to 14. Struck in Bronze (leaded). Measures 19 mm and weighs 6.7 g.
- Obverse
- Bare head of Emperor Augustus facing right. (Augustus / the venerable.)
- Reverse
- Bearded head of Dionysus (Peparethos)
